Süßkofen
Süßkofen is a hamlet in Mengkofen, Dingolfing-Landau, Bavaria. Süßkofen is situated nearby to the hamlet Altendorf, as well as near Vogelsang.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Ginhart
Hamlet
Ginhart is a German hamlet of the municipality of Mengkofen, Dingolfing-Landau district, Lower Bavaria, Bavaria. As of the last census of population, 1987, it had a population of 28. Ginhart is situated 3 km west of Süßkofen.
